Can my 1979 home with a Federal Pacific panel safely add a Level 2 EV charger or heat pump?

No—Federal Pacific panels have known failure rates and lack modern safety features like AFCI protection. Your 100A service also lacks capacity for high-demand additions. First, we replace the hazardous panel with a UL-listed model, then upgrade to 200A service to handle EV charging circuits and heat pump loads. This creates a code-compliant foundation for future electrical demands.

What should I do if I smell burning from my electrical panel in Edgar?

Immediately shut off the main breaker and call for emergency service. Our team can dispatch from Edgar Village Park and reach most Downtown locations via WI-29 within 3-5 minutes. Burning odors often indicate overheating connections at the bus bars or a failing breaker—delaying inspection risks arc faults or panel fires. We'll diagnose whether it's a simple repair or requires full panel replacement.

What maintenance does an overhead service mast need in Edgar's climate?

Overhead masts in Edgar require periodic inspection for weatherhead integrity and mast arm corrosion, especially after severe storms. Ice accumulation can strain connections at the service entrance. We check mast height compliance with local clearance requirements and verify drip loops properly divert moisture. Underground service would avoid these issues but involves different considerations like conduit burial depth.

Why do my smart home devices reset during thunderstorms in Edgar?

Xcel Energy's grid experiences moderate surge risk from seasonal thunderstorms common in our region. Voltage spikes can bypass basic surge protectors and damage sensitive electronics. We recommend whole-house surge protection at the service entrance, which coordinates with local utility equipment to divert surges before they reach your panel. This protects smart thermostats, computers, and appliances from cumulative damage.
